Israel’s Jobless Rate Drops

Tuesday, July 20th, 2010

RTTNews.com

Israel jobless rate dropped in May from the previous month.

The jobless rate decreased to 6.5% in May from 6.6% in the previous month, a report by the Central Bureau of Statistics showed on Monday. The jobless rate has been easing since June 2009. A year earlier, the jobless rate was at 7.8%.

Separately, the statististical office said, the manufacturing output increased a seasonally adjusted 0.6% on a monthly basis in May, slower than a 1.9% growth in the previous month. Output increased for the sixth consecutive month. A year earlier, manufacturing output slipped 0.3%.
